My husband has taken over my Kindle!

My husband has put his nose up at dedicated e-readers, and said he'd use his iPad (which I realize is a preferred e-reader for lots of people.) But he just wasn't using it. He was looking through the bookcase to see if there were any paper books he hadn't read, but of course we aren't buying those anymore and we have purged ourselves of clutter, including old books. I asked why he wouldn't read on the iPad, and he said it was too big. I asked if he wanted to use my Kindle. He wasn't sure, but I said to just start something and stop if he didn't like it. His first comment was that there wasn't enough on each page, but after about 15 minutes he said he was used to pressing the button and the small amount on each page didn't phase him as page turns didn't cause him to stop reading anymore.

It's been two weeks and I think it might no longer be MY Kindle. He reads it all the time. I've been using my Nook ST exclusively. I love my NST, but I need something to access my Kindle books. (I'd rather just get a Kindle than remove DRM on everything.) I might get a Paperwhite after it looks like they're pretty consistent quality-wise.
